Here are the Nemesis Perspective system requirements:
Minimum
- Memory: 6 GB
- Graphics Card: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 970
- CPU: Intel Core i5-4590
- File Size: 2 GB
- OS: Unknown
Recommended
- Memory: 8 GB
- Graphics Card: N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070
- CPU: Intel Core i5-4590
- File Size: 2 GB
- OS: Unknown

Can I Run Nemesis Perspective?
Provided that you have at least an NVIDIA GeForce GTX 970 graphics card you can play the game. But, according to the developers the recommended graphics card is an N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070. In terms of game file size, you will need at least 2 GB of free disk space available. The minimum memory requirement for Nemesis Perspective is 6 GB of RAM installed in your computer. Additionally, the game developers recommend somewhere around 8 GB of RAM in your system. An Intel Core i5-4590 CPU is required at a minimum to run Nemesis Perspective.
